Tonsillopharyngitis is an acute streptococcus infection of the pharynx, palatine tonsils, or both. There are many different types of streptococcal bacteria, and infections vary in severity from mild throat infections to life-threatening infections of the blood or organs.
Symptoms may include sore throat, difficulty swallowing, swollen lymph nodes in the neck, and fever. If left untreated, streptococcal infections can be life threatening or cause serious complications involving the heart, joints and kidneys.
